Julia LaFond

Julia LaFond got her master’s in geoscience from Penn State University.

She’s recently had flash fic published in The Martian Magazine, Funny Times, and Thirteen Podcast.

In her spare time, Julia enjoys reading and gaming.

Bark & Bone Contribution

One Set of Footsteps tracks a nameless man’s flight through a forest and leaves us guessing about who (or what) was pursuing him.

Here’s a snippet:

The depth and breadth of the footprints down the forest path indicate a tall, broad-chested man. The indistinct edges suggest his boots have seen better days. The distance between each print grows longer and longer, until the only mark is from the top half of the shoe. The man was running like a beast from the hunter’s hounds – yet his footsteps are the only ones on the dirt path.
